Former Presidential Candidate Tulsi Gabbard Leaves the Democratic Party

Former Democratic presidential candidate Tulsi Gabbard announced she is leaving the party Tuesday — blasting the political organization as an “an elitist cabal” driven by “cowardly wokeness.”

”I can no longer remain in today’s Democratic Party that is now under the complete control of an elitist cabal of warmongers driven by cowardly wokeness, who divide us by racializing every issue and stoke anti-white racism, actively work to undermine our God-given freedoms that are enshrined in our Constitution,” the Hawaii congresswoman said in a searing video posted on Twitter.

She condemned the progressive party for being “hostile to people of faith and spirituality” while demonizing the police and protecting criminals “at the expense of law-abiding Americans.”

Is There a Double Standard for Political Appointees?

Gaithersburg, Md: Casey Anderson, the Chair of both the M-NCPPC and the Montgomery County Planning Board since 2014, was recently discovered to have a well-stocked liquor cabinet in his Wheaton office in clear violation of County policy. Reardon Sullivan, Candidate for County Executive stated, “I’m not surprised. Our County government has been a well-guarded club of privileged insiders, operating without checks and balances for the past two decades.”

Anderson’s leadership of the Planning Board and the Board’s decisions impact development and transit throughout the County. “It makes you wonder if any decisions were made under the influence of alcohol and how many unregistered lobbyists or others who partook of Chair Anderson’s liquid gifts?” charged Sullivan. “The leadership of the County should NOT have one rule for political appointees and lobbyists – maintaining a blind eye for boozing it up on the job, while holding County workers to a different standard,” stated Sullivan.

Last Thursday night in College Park across from the University of Maryland the State Party GOP held their annual Red White and Blue Dinner featuring Congressmen, Delegates and State Senators, elected officials and our Republican candidates. The special guest speaker was the popular former head of President Trumps campaign, Kellyanne Conway, the first woman to ever head a successful Presidential campaign.
Her message was - the people are on our side, and we'll see a dramatic change in the Congress with the midterms. Great candidates will be able to fix a lot of the problems of the past two years, but we need to get out and vote.

By Brigitta Mullican

It was August 25, 2022, when I attended the President Joe Biden Rally in Rockville.  I received an earlier email about this rally. I registered to attend. the rally because as an alumnus of Richard Montgomery High School I was very curious about what would be said.  The Democratic National Committee (DNC) rented the high school for the event and being the open-minded Republican that I am, I decided to attend.  I wanted to hear how the President planned to unite the country

During his speech, President Biden referred to me and other Republicans as “MAGA” (Make America Great Again) Republicans” in an offhanded derogatory way.  The President discussed his party and their “values,” and how MAGA Republicans don’t share those values.  I have noticed that he and others in the Democratic leadership often will talk about the “will of the people,” and the importance of the Constitution.  Their actions shows something else.
